The nuclei that flank the egg in a female gametophyte are called synergids. They are located adjacent to the egg cell in the ovule and play a role in guiding the pollen tube towards the egg during fertilization in angiosperms.

The medial septal nuclei are located in the anteroventral cerebrum. They have reciprocal connections to other parts of the limbic system; the hippocampus, amygdala, hypothalamus, cingulate gyrus, and thalamus. They are also connected to the midbrain. What we know most about the medial septal nuclei is that they play an important role in reward and reinforcement. So, if the medial septal nuclei where stimulated, the brain would perceive a reward, a pleasurable sensation.
